Wall mounted, single hole, single outlet (fixed) electronically controlled tap assembly (various finishes). The flow is controlled by a solenoid valve activated via an infra-red sensor. The spout outlet incorporates a plastic aerator. Maximum working pressure 6.0 bar. Maximum operating temperature 40°C.
Deck mounted, single hole, single outlet (fixed) electronically controlled tap assembly (various finishes). The flow is controlled by a solenoid valve activated via an infra-red sensor. The spout outlet incorporates a plastic aerator. Product supplied with metal backnuts. Maximum working pressure 6.0 bar. Maximum operating temperature 40°C.
Range of concealed, thermostatic blending valves with 2 or 3 shower outlets, incorporating a thermostatic cartridge controlling the temperature with a dome type operating member that incorporates a manual override button and ceramic disc diverters or quarter turn ceramic disc headworks controlling the flow with dome type operating members. The products incorporate an approved check valve cartridge; however, the complete product has not been fully tested to demonstrate it provides backflow prevention. Maximum working pressure 10.0 bar.
Non-metallic materials and components comply with BS6920 at 60°C
Range of thermostatic, concealed, 2 and 3 outlet shower valves with (brass bodies - various finishes) incorporating a thermostatic cartridge controlling the temperature and diverter cartridge which also controls the flow. The 2 outlet models, the cartridge only controls flow. The products contain an approved check valve cartridge; however, the complete product has not been fully tested to demonstrate it provides backflow prevention. Maximum working pressure 5.0 bar. Maximum operating temperature 60°C.
Range of shower outlets (brass bodies – various finishes) incorporating a PEX lined hose as an inner pathway with an aerator type outlet. Open outlet use only. Maximum operating temperature 60.0°C
